Hi everyone, I'm trying to run the latest version of Gem5 under X86 and it segfaults at the following line:
build/X86/cpu/o3/fetch.cc:139 > decoder[tid] = params.decoder[tid]; gdb says params.decoder is a "vector of length 0". Looks like it has not been initialized. Any idea how to correctly initialize this? Here is my command line: ./build/X86/gem5.opt -r -d sim_output/stride/benchmark configs/example/fs.py --mem-size=16GB -n 4 -r 1 --disk-image=/hdd0/newCPTs/ubuntu-server-16.04.6.img --checkpoint-dir= /hdd0/newCPTs/bench_1 --cpu-type=DerivO3CPU --rel-max-tick=2000000000 --l2-hwp-type=StridePrefetcher --caches --l2cache --kernel=vmlinux-5.4.49 I have also tried assigning decoder[tid] to a new TheISA::Decoder() object in fetch.cc like it used to be in older versions but this leads to build issues. To reiterate, I have not modified a single line of code. I was able to take checkpoints under KVM mode successfully, however. Thank you, Gagan
